Product Description

Gil Saenz offers a variety of poems in modern prose-like forms in his new book entitled SPACES IN BETWEEN. His subjects include everything from moonlight, love, autumn, jet flight, fantasies, and the Almighty. SPACES IN BETWEEN is a poetry-lover's delight.


About the Author

Gilbert Saenz (Pen Name: Gil Saenz) was born in Detroit, Michigan on October 17, 1941. His parents are Valentine and Lena Saenz (both now deceased). He is employed as a Computer Specialist with the government. He received his B.A. in English Literature in June, 1968 at Wayne State University, Detroit, Michigan.In addition, he has completed two years of post-degree studies also at Wayne State University. From 1960 to 1963 he worked as a Personnel Specialist in the United States Air Force. He has also served as a U.S. Diplomatic Courier in the Foreign Service at the Frankfurt, Germany office from 1969 to 1970.Gil began publishing poems in 1984. To date he has published over two-hundred-seventy of his poems individually. Also, he has published five collections of his own poems which are entitled as follows: Where Love Is (88), Colorful Impressions (93), Moments In Time (95), Lavender and Lace co-authored with Jacqueline Sanchez (98), Dreaming of Love (99), and Poems of Life/Poemas de la vida (01). Gil is a member of the Detroit area Latino Poets Association and the Downriver Poets and Playwrights in Wyandotte, Michigan. He is also a member of the Poetry Society of Michigan and the Academy of American Poets. Some of his favorite themes include: love, romance, nature, beauty, and the spiritual-religious. 'Poetry is an excellent way of expressing ideas, moods, and feelings which may not usually be expressed in other ways.'

5.0 out of 5 stars Deftly evokes a misty memory of emotional richness, September 21, 2003
By Midwest Book Review (Oregon, WI USA) - See all my reviews
Spaces In Between is a haunting collection of poetry by Gil Saenz, a renaissance man of the Information Age, who has served his government as a computer specialist, a personnel specialist of the United States Air Force, and a US Diplomatic Courier in the Foreign Service, among his other achievements. Circulating about the themes of love, nature, beauty, and the spiritual, the poetry comprising Spaces In Between deftly evokes a misty memory of emotional richness beyond measure. Love Fantasy: We had been building castles in the air,/Dreaming a bridge of dreams,/Where we could cross over and enjoy a journey/Of unreality and happy adventures together./Time had stood still for us/While we lived the dreamy highlife,/Tripping the light fantastic through yesterdays,/Todays, tomorrows as we felt the bliss/And other good feelings of our love fantasy.
